Why did Aurangzeb kill Guru Teg Bahadur?
Guru Tegh Bahadur was the ninth Sikh Guru. The Kashmiri Brahmans, led by Pundit Kirpa Ram, came to Guru Tegh Bahadur at Anandpur in 1675 for protection against the atrocities of Aurangzeb. The Guru was summoned to Delhi. Aurangzeb asked him to embrace Islam to which he refused. Aurangzeb imprisoned him and tortured him for many days. After some days he was brought to Chandni Chowk and was beheaded on the orders of Aurangzeb. Gurudwara… Read More

What year was the guru granth sahib discovered in?
Guru Granth Sahib Ji was first complied in the year 1604 A.D by the fifth Guru of Sikhs, Guru Arjan Dev Ji.Guru Gobind Singh Ji added the hymns of Guru Tegh Bahadur Ji in the year 1708 A.D and finalised Guru Granth Sahib Ji as the last and perpetual Guru of Sikhs. Read More

Who are the ten Sikh gurus in the guru granth sahib?
1. Guru Nanak 2. Guru Angad Dev 3. Guru Armar Das 4. Guru Ram Das 5. Guru Arjan Dev 6. Guru hargobind 7. Guru Har Rai 8. Guru Harkrishan 9. Guru Tegh Bahadur 10. Guru Govind Singh Number 6, 7, 8, and 10 do not have any works in the Guru Granth Sahib actually. Read More
